The model is 3d printed from the lost kingdom miniatures range of infernal dwarves - Dainn Longbeard on Taurus. However i like to modify my leader models so that they are individual so ill be digitally sculpting my own hero to replace the Dainn miniature.

For the moment here are some work in progress pics of the cleanup and prep work of building the Taurus model. Ive used a combination of greenstuff and liquid greenstuff to get the model as clean as possible. (the print itself was ok, but i wanted to remove all the fine lines and any spots where the supports had been removed.) Its now at a point 3where im happy to undercoat it. I plan in using a 3 stage zenathal highlight.

There is quite much green on your photos. But all of it is just smoothing the print and glue lines and such?

1 Like

Yes most of the green is liquid greenstuff. I use it as a smoothing agent to help with filling micro lines that resin printers leave. Too be honest its probably a little over the top but this is my army general and army centre piece so i want it to he as good as it can be.
